How We Can Help

The Illinois Department of Human Services (IDHS) oversees public benefit programs that support families and individuals with food, health care, income assistance, child care, and more.

Our office can assist you by:

  • Helping you understand or check the status of your application

  • Assisting with SNAP, Medicaid, TANF, and child care assistance applications

  • Navigating benefit renewals and redeterminations

  • Clarifying document requirements

  • Coordinating with caseworkers or local DHS offices when necessary

Please note: Our office does not approve or deny benefits, but we can work with IDHS to help move your case forward, clarify documentation, or resolve delays. Many public benefit programs require re-certification or redetermination — be sure to check your mail or ABE account regularly.
